The scope of legal protection for listed buildings
This List entry helps identify the building designated at this address for its special architectural or historic interest.
Unless the List entry states otherwise, it includes both the structure itself and any object or structure fixed to it (whether inside or outside) as well as any object or structure within the curtilage of the building.
For these purposes, to be included within the curtilage of the building, the object or structure must have formed part of the land since before 1st July 1948.

Length of City Walls from tower approx 50m east of Bridgegate (qv) to the Bridgegate (qv). Late C11 to early C12 converted to a raised promenade 1702-8, repaired in various periods and altered adjoining the Bridgegate, Lower Bridge Street 1782 by Joseph Turner. Coursed red sandstone rubble. The ground level within the wall is approximately equal to the wall walk, sloping down to Lower Bridge Street, east, but with a drop of up to 7m on the outer side.
